The inflation rate in Germany, measured as the year-on-year (YoY) change in the consumer price index (CPI), stood at 7.2 per cent in April 2023. In March 2023, the inflation rate had been 7.4 per cent. Consumer prices in April 2023 rose by 0.4 per cent on March 2023, as per the Federal Statistical Office (Destatis).

Compared with March 2023, the CPI was up by 0.4 per cent in April 2023. Price increases were recorded, for instance, for clothing at 1.8 per cent. Energy prices as a whole also went up to 0.7 per cent. Total motor fuel prices climbed by 1.6 per cent, including super-grade petrol at 2.8 per cent, as opposed to diesel fuel at -2.1 per cent. Decreases were observed in the prices of heating oil at -3.1 per cent and natural gas at -0.3 per cent compared with the previous month, Destatis said in a press release.

The prices of goods in total were up by 9.3 per cent in April 2023 on the same month of the previous year. The price increase was particularly pronounced for non-durable consumer goods at 11.4 per cent. The prices of consumer durables rose by 5.9 per cent from April 2022.
